API client for CGMiner Bitcoin miner
CoffeeScript JavaScript
Switch branches/tags
Nothing to show
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
bin
.gitignore
README.md
commands.coffee
commands.txt
example.coffee
index.coffee
package.json

README.md

node-cgminer

Usage

CGMiner command return a Promises/A compatible promise (specifically a Q promise):

var client = new CGMinerClient(HOST, PORT);
client.COMMAND(ARG1, ARG2).then(function(results) {
  console.log(results);
}, function(err) {
  // error handler
});

COMMAND corresponds to one of the commands detailed in CGMiner's API documentation.

TODO

  • Some commands return the raw JSON response object while other return a customized object (devs, etc).
  • Documentation.